Datasheet DC Brushless Fan Motor Drivers Three-Phase Full-Wave Fan Motor Driver BD6326ANUX General description Package W(Typ) x D(Typ) x H(Max) BD6326ANUX is a three-phase sensorless fan motor VSON010X3030 3.00mm x 3.00mm x 0.60mm driver used to cool off notebook PCs. It is controlled by a variable speed provided through the PWM input signal. Its feature is sensorless drive which doesnt require a hall device as a location detection sensor and motor downsizing can be achieved by limiting the number of external components as much as possible. Furthermore, introducing a direct PWM soft switched driving mechanism achieves silent operations and low vibrations. (On 74.2mm74.2mm1.6mm glass epoxy board) (NOTE 2) This value is not to exceed Pd. Caution: Operating the IC over the absolute maximum ratings may damage the IC. The damage can either be a short circuit between pins or an open circuit between pins and the internal circuitry. Therefore, it is important to consider circuit protection measures, such as adding a fuse, in case the IC is operated over the absolute maximum ratings.
